When I press and hold 1 as instructed by the Nokia website the phone dials
a local number (which was stored in the phone book) and not the Nokia
Voicemail.
I have erased all the phone book numbers and disabled Speed-dialling and it
still dials the local number.
I then set the phone to factory default settings but it still dials that
local number!...when I press and hold 1.
This is driving me crazy...can anybody please suggest a remedy.

On my phones the voicemail number is set at Messages / Voice
messages / Voice mailbox number. Have you looked there?
But I don't know what number you need for a 3310 (GSM).
